Minnesota woman’s mugshot for stealing power tools goes viral as her looks are likened to VERY famous celebrity
A mugshot of a Minnesota woman arrested for theft has gone viral after social media users noted her striking resemblance to actress and singer Jennifer Lopez. Cyrena Anne Quast, 35, was arrested on a gross misdemeanor theft charge after allegedly stealing two double packs of power tool batteries worth $578 from a shop in Monticello, Minnesota, on 30 August. The story has drawn attention less for the offence itself than for the online reaction to her booking photo, which many mistook for a picture of the global pop star.
The mugshot, taken by the Wright County Sheriff's Office, prompted a wave of comments online, with one user joking they "definitely thought it was JLo" and another quipping that if it had been Lopez, she "should have been charged with stealing vocals." Records show Quast has a lengthy arrest history dating back to 2011, covering offences including drug possession, drunk driving, theft, giving a false name, fleeing police and trespassing. She was released without bail the day after this latest arrest but must comply with court-imposed conditions as the case proceeds.
